Located in the heart of Southern New England, Wawaloam Campground combines the thrill of a 287-foot waterslide with the joy of family-friendly activities like an enhanced splash pad, mini golf, and crafts -making it the ultimate destination for families seeking adventure and relaxation. Named after a Native American Princess and founded in 1969, our beloved campground has been a family-favorite oasis for over fifty years. We welcome pets and offer spacious sites that are top-rated on Good Sam and Trip Advisor. Oak Embers Campground in West Greenwich, Rhode Island, offers a peaceful retreat surrounded by the natural beauty of the 14,000-acre Arcadia Management Area. With easy access to scenic hiking trails, rivers for fishing and paddling, and the serene forested landscape, it's an ideal spot for nature lovers and outdoor adventurers. Guests can enjoy the quiet charm of the woods while being just a short drive from the stunning Rhode Island coastline and the excitement of Foxwoods Casino. Nestled in the tranquil "Quiet Corner" of Connecticut, Chamberlain Lake Campground in Woodstock offers a classic camping experience away from city noise. Surrounded by towering pines, visitors can enjoy the simplicity of pitching a tent or parking a big rig while exploring the scenic beauty of Woodstock and beyond. As a family-owned haven, the campground emphasizes peace, nature, and community, with a strict "no gas motors" policy on the lake to ensure a serene environment ideal for kayaking, swimming, fishing, and unwinding by the campfire.
